  • After the Andantes on the Love Child LP, on The Supremes sing The Cream of the Crop Diana's new back up group The Blackberries were singing and Mary & Cindy never sang Someday We'll Be Together.

    Bobby Womack is the male voice you hear and, Mary & Cindy had to sign a waiver that they would not contest not be recognized otherwise they would not get residuals from the song. By this time Mary & Diana had had enough of each other. Dream Girl my Life as a Supreme will clear that up for 'ya!

  • @watchtyme if I'm not mistaken I remember reading somewhere that the male voice on Someday We'll Be Together was Johnny Bristol trying to keep up Diana's energy

  • I did too but, I saw Bobby Womack on Mike Dougless and he was discussing his singing on the song.

    Also, it's in Mary Wilson's book Dream Girl my Life as a Supreme.
